Default FS: 8"/9" X 16 Real Club Sport Wheels w/new RE11 Tires

8" still available, 9" have been sold, extremely rare club sport wheels; original to a 1988 928 CS.
2@ 8"X16 ET 60 Part # 928.362.117
Wheels have been powder coated black and have some minor scratches here and there. No damage, no curbing, no center caps.
Tires are new Bridgestone RE11 245/45 with only two light track sessions sorting out a new track car before engine blew.
Looking for $1,000 plus shipping Fedex at cost from Napa 94558. CONUS only. Willing to sell without tires - make offer.

In my research, the sets with the true CS 8"/60mm offsets seemed to be going for more than $1,000. I've sold seven of the 8" wheels that were the 52.3mm offset (converted from flats) for alot less. The RE-11 tires currently mounted sell for about $800 at tire rack and are near new. Having said that, I'll always listen to offers.
